Battery life
The battery life is important for a folding mobility wheelchair since it can affect the length of time you can use it. The battery life will also determine whether you will need to use a charger. It is recommended to select one that is able to go a long distance with a single charge.
The majority of folding scooters have batteries that have an endurance of up to 10 miles. There are some models that have more extended battery ranges. This is a great option for those who want to travel long distances, particularly when they are on their own or in unfamiliar locations. It can also help avoid the anxiety of running out of power during the trip.
The Movinglife ATTO folding motor scooter is an excellent choice. It can travel up to 12 miles on a single charge, and it has a comfortable seat. It can fold and unfold in just seconds, and can be split into two parts for easy lifting. This scooter is FAA approved and fits in overhead bins for airplanes.
Another aspect to consider when purchasing the folding mobility scooter is the warranty. A solid warranty will safeguard your investment and ensure that your scooter works efficiently. Some manufacturers offer a lifetime warranty that covers the frame, controllers, and electronics.
The ZooMe Flex is a lightweight folding scooter. It folds for compact storage and has an adjustable tiller to provide maximum comfort. It has an incline of 53 inches and can carry up to 275 pounds. It also comes with anti-tip design to ensure safety. The seat is foldable to make room for a wheelchair. This makes it a flexible option for a variety of situations.
Weight capacity
A folding scooter's weight capacity is a crucial aspect to take into consideration. This is especially true in the case of one that can be easily moved. You must be aware of the overall weight of the scooter along with the dimensions and if it can be dismantled or not. Some scooters are able to be dismantled into three or four pieces to make it more ease of transport and lifting Some are designed to fold easily and quickly with a push of a button.
Many mobility scooters have a weight capacity that can vary from 250 pounds to over 300 pounds. Scooters with a higher weight capacity can handle an array of body sizes and weights. However it is essential to be aware that excess weight can cause mechanical damage to the scooter over time. This can result in a weakened frame and tires that are wearing out and a lower battery life or even an engine failure.
A folding mobility scooter must be able to meet your individual needs and preferences. It is possible to select a model with a larger turning circle to be able to maneuver in tight spaces. Other features to consider include the comfort of a seat and the ability to adjust settings. Some models also have an ergonomically designed tiller, lumbar support and other options to make sure you are comfortable.
When you purchase a folding mobility wheelchair, make sure it comes with a good warranty. A lot of manufacturers offer a limited lifetime warranty on their scooter frames while others offer an amount of two years. You should always read all the fine print and evaluate the features of various scooters before making the final decision.
Safety
The best buy mobility scooters folding mobility scooters buyers near me scooters come with a number of safety features. They include a speed limiter, auto-stop when turning corners, anti-tippers and anti-rollback to prevent the scooter from sliding down an inclined slope. Examine the ground clearance of your scooter to ensure that it is enough to avoid getting caught in bumps or other obstacles.
Another crucial aspect is the capacity to weigh. If you plan to ride the scooter over long distances, choose one with a substantial weight capacity to ensure you are able to ride it comfortably. Take into consideration the size of the scooter's seat to make sure it is comfortable for you.
